Session 1: See through Spring in IntelliJ IDEA
Spring Boot might look like magic, but under the hood, it’s all logic — and now you’ll see it clearly. Anton and Daniil will show you how to unlock the full power of the Spring Debugger in IntelliJ IDEA. Learn how to trace property values, debug bean injections, track transactions, and explore your database — all from inside your IDE. Session 2: Building AI Agents in Kotlin
In this session, Anton will walk you through how to build your own tool-using AI agent with Koog, JetBrains’ lightweight, Kotlin-native framework. You'll learn how to design agent workflows, register tools, and integrate APIs like OpenAI and Google. By the end, you’ll have built a functional coding agent — capable of generating, testing, and improving code — and gained real, hands-on knowledge to create your own LLM-powered automation.
